Referral Programs: The Power of Personal Recommendations
Referral programs harness your existing customers’ networks, turning satisfied buyers into active promoters. This strategy has proven remarkably effective, with referral marketing showing some of the strongest performance metrics in digital marketing.
Referral Program Performance Statistics
Recent industry data reveals the impressive impact of well-executed referral programs:
• 312% higher ROI over 3 years compared to traditional marketing channels (Deloitte)
• 60% higher lifetime value for referred customers vs non-referred customers over 6 years
• 58% conversion rate for referrals compared to just 3% for cold outreach—making referrals 19 times more effective
• 86% of consumers say recommendations and reviews are important in purchase decisions, while only 2% value traditional ads
How Referral Programs Work
A referral program incentivizes current customers to recommend your business to friends and family. When someone they refer makes a purchase, the original customer receives a reward—whether it’s a discount, store credit, or cash.
The key to success lies in program structure. Data shows that 78% of effective programs are double-sided, rewarding both the referrer and the new customer. This approach creates a win-win dynamic that motivates participation on both ends.
Referral Program Best Practices
• Reward Structure: Consumers expect at least $21 value or 11% discount—most programs fall short by offering only $10 in store credit
• Program Design: 62% of consumers would increase participation with leaderboard features and gamification elements
• Timing: Launch referral programs only after ensuring customer satisfaction—happy customers make the best advocates
Affiliate Marketing: Scaling Through Strategic Partnerships
Affiliate marketing creates partnerships with third-party promoters who earn commissions for driving sales. This performance-based model has become a cornerstone of digital commerce, offering businesses a way to expand their reach without upfront advertising costs.
Affiliate Marketing Industry Growth
The affiliate marketing landscape shows robust growth and adoption:
• $18.5 billion current market size projected to reach $31.7 billion by 2031
• 8% compound annual growth rate from 2024 to 2031
• 16% of all ecommerce sales driven by affiliate marketing
• 80%+ of advertisers now leverage affiliate marketing as a core strategy
Affiliate Marketing Performance Metrics
While affiliate marketing offers tremendous scale potential, conversion rates tend to be lower than referral programs:
• Average conversion rate: 0.5% to 1% across industries
• Top performers achieve 5%+ conversion rates with optimized targeting
• Over 70% of conversions happen on mobile devices
• Video content increases conversion rates by 49%
Affiliate Program Advantages
Affiliate marketing excels in several key areas:
• Broad Reach: Access to new audiences through established content creators and publishers
• Scalability: Top networks have over 150,000 active affiliates
• Performance-Based: Pay only for results with cost-per-sale models
• Industry Expertise: SaaS programs offer 20-70% commissions, attracting high-quality promoters
Cost Comparison: Referral Programs vs. Affiliate Marketing
Understanding the financial implications helps determine which strategy fits your budget and goals.
Referral Program Costs
• Predictable budgets with fixed reward structures
• Platform costs: $50-$500+ monthly for referral software
• Reward costs: Typically 5-15% of sale value
• Lower customer acquisition cost due to higher conversion rates
Affiliate Marketing Costs
• Variable costs that scale with success
• Commission rates: 1-30% depending on industry and product margins
• Platform fees: Network fees typically 2-5% of commissions
• Management costs: Average affiliate manager salary $81,697/year
When to Choose Referral Programs
Referral programs work best when you have:
• Strong customer satisfaction with products or services customers naturally want to recommend
• Established customer base of brand advocates
• Higher-ticket items that justify meaningful reward values
• Trust-dependent purchases where personal recommendations carry significant weight
When to Choose Affiliate Marketing
Affiliate marketing excels when you need:
• Rapid market expansion into new customer segments
• Content-driven promotion through reviews, tutorials, and educational materials
• SEO benefits from high-authority affiliate websites linking to your products
• Performance tracking across diverse traffic sources and demographics

Future Trends Shaping Both Strategies
Several trends are transforming how businesses approach referral and affiliate marketing:
• AI Integration: 79.3% of affiliate marketers now use AI tools for content creation and optimization
• Mobile-First: 65%+ of affiliate clicks expected from mobile by 2027
• Privacy-Compliant Tracking: 70% of platforms moving beyond cookie-based attribution
• Influencer Partnerships: Creator-driven affiliate revenue projected to reach $1.3 billion
